Applications of Biovolt Vegetable Oil

With the growing expansion of power networks worldwide, the use of insulating vegetable oils has expanded across the electrical sector in various types of transformers, from distribution network equipment to power transformers used in energy transmission and generation.

Distribution Transformers

The higher load capacity of transformers with vegetable oil allows the use of equipment with lower power capacity in the network, generating significant savings—from reducing the initial investment in new units to lowering technical losses.

Mobile Transformers

The use of vegetable oil in mobile transformers allows for maximizing power density compared to the size and weight of mineral oil designs, improving transport logistics for emergency operations.

Power Transformers

More compact designs, reduced spacing between equipment in substations, simplified fire-fighting systems, and lower insurance premiums due to reduced safety risks are some of the advantages of Biovolt vegetable oil, reinforcing its use in power transformers.

Transmission Networks

To ensure system expansion, in addition to investment concerns, it is essential that new lines offer reliability and performance compatible with industry requirements. In this context, the use of vegetable oil has provided significant benefits for transmission and power generation transformers.

Wind Power Generation

The operational characteristics of transformers in wind turbines significantly limit designs using mineral oil. Replacing it with vegetable oil is an important solution, offering benefits such as fire safety, environmental friendliness, compact designs, and overload capacity.
